You are looking at an educational picture of Sarajcvo i. This color photochrome print was taken between 1890 and 1900 in Bosnia, Austro-Hungary.
The picture presents Sarajcvo i.e., Sarajevo, looking toward Alifakovak, Bosnia, Austro-Hungary.
